Carnegie Hall- 881 Seventh Ave, New York, NY – Managed infrastructure and exterior upgrades to this building including new cooling towers, new 1750kW emergency generator as well as infrastructure upgrades to power, vertical transportation systems, facade restoration and roof replacement. Major tasks were to coordinate and track all RFI/bid clarification requests throughout the bidding process, to qualify and level all submittal proposals, assist the client in negotiating best and final pricing, to meet with internal project team to review project documents, review any construction phasing requirements with the owner and provide recommendations to assist in minimizing project impacts on existing building operations, to monitor all work on site on a daily basis, Update the project schedule and budget, review all requisitions for payment and make appropriate recommendations, review change orders, assist in project close out.

Royal Bank of Canada - Thames Court, London

Owners Representative for the construction of a new 200,000 square foot office / networking data center complete with dedicated generator system into the electrical infrastructure, UPS’s, fully automated control systems, ATS to cooling systems and ATS to trading desks. 50% of all work was undertaken in live building with shared tenancy to decrease overall costs. Ed was responsible for tracking the project schedule, as well as weekly progress reports. Throughout the project, he would schedule meetings with the GC and the vendor project managers. Some of his other tasks were to review submittals, RFI’s and closeout documentation, review change orders, he was responsible for managing punch list items, and also managing close out lists.
